Bridal Makeup FAQs
There are lots of factors to consider, including your own personal style, whether you want to be guided by current trends, the theme of your wedding, what you’re planning on wearing, your hair colour, and the season you’re getting married in. You may want to keep your makeup natural, turn up the glam, go retro, or choose another look entirely. If you’re in a quandary, try looking online at wedding pinboards, social posts, websites, and magazines for inspiration. You could also talk to your wedding planner or makeup artist – if you have one – to ask for their suggestions.
You should book your bridal makeup artist 6 months to a year before your wedding if you can.
Your makeup will have more staying power if you prep it properly (a hydrating moisturiser is particularly important here), use a primer, and set your makeup with powder.

Makeup brands tend to categorise skin tone as fair, light, medium, tan or dark; to work out what yours is you’ll need to establish your skin’s overtone and its undertone; you’ll then be able to choose your makeup based on the shades that will complement your skin. You can work out the overtone of your skin by looking at it in the natural light: if it’s cream or ivory, you’ve got light skin; if it’s caramel, it’s medium or tan; and if it’s chocolate or mocha, it’s dark. To understand your skin’s undertone, stand near a window and look at the veins in your wrists: blue or purple veins mean you’ve probably got cool undertones; green veins signify warm ones, and blue/green veins suggest you have neutral undertones. Take this knowledge to the makeup aisle, and pick out makeup that matches: brands normally label their makeup by shade and undertone on the base of the product packaging. Of course, if all that’s a bit too much effort, go to a makeup counter – they’re normally more than happy to talk you through what makeup matches your skin tone, and give you a makeover, too. Start by eating well in the months leading up to your wedding: the better your diet, the clearer your skin. You may want to consider having intensive treatments like chemical peels and microdermabrasion, but plan carefully: you don’t want to trigger breakouts before your big day, nor do you want your skin to still be in recovery from whichever treatments you’ve chosen.
The night before your wedding, it’s recommended that you cleanse, exfoliate, and moisturise; and get a good night’s sleep. In the morning, cleanse again, apply a brightening serum (vitamin C serums are great) to even your skin tone, then apply some moisturiser with SPF to keep it hydrated and protected.
